Default 98 DS wiring question

I rewired a 98 DS Series today and ended up with a wire that was looking for a home. The wire comes off of a 3 x 12 block that is mounted on to the frame on the driver's side. The block has Club Car on it and I could read the warning HOT on the block. The black wire coming out of the far side of the block goes to the terminal strip to the left of the charger plug. I did not see this in any of the wiring diagrams so no clue as to what it is. The other lead off the block was attached to the controller, but I missed so now looking for which is the correct terminal on the controller for the lead.
